Cleaning Procedures:

Regular cleaning of the ResMed AirSense 11 and its accessories is especially important for the prevention of respiratory infections.  CPAP, APAP, BPAP, BiPAP, BiLEVEL sanitizing machines are also recommended.

Cleaning the Water Chamber - Remove the water chamber from the CPAP.  Open the top of the water chamber and hand wash with a mild liquid soap, rinse thoroughly and wipe dry.  Alternatively a sanitizing machine can be used.

Cleaning the Enclosure (exterior of PAP device) - Wipe the exterior surface with a soft cloth to remove dust as needed.

Filter - Disposable - Replace every 1-2 months or sooner if necessary. 

Recommended Replacement Intervals:

Nasal Cushion: 1-3 Months

Mask Frame: 6 Months

Headgear: 3-6 Months

Tubing: 3-6 Months

Water Chamber: 3-6 Months

Filter: 1-2 Months
